WebEnd-Stage Heart Failure Symptoms: Shortness of Breath will become more persistent and will occur even during rest. Swelling due to fluid build up will occur most frequently in the … WebAug 6, 2024 · Normally, when one has end-stage heart failure, their maximum life expectancy is around a year, and the minimum is around 6 to 9 months. When people try methods like left ventricular assist devices or getting a heart transplant to prolong their life, they can live around 1 to 3 years sometimes, but that is only around 50 to 60 percent of …

WebObjective: To characterize the experiences of patients with congestive heart failure (CHF) during their last 6 months of life. Design: A retrospective analysis of data from a prospective cohort study. Setting: Five geographically diverse tertiary care academic medical centers.
